The thrill of making music with a friend or teacher is captured in this new series of duets. Written for pianists at the late intermediate level; the pieces in this collection are designed to help students progress technically and musically. Both primo and secondo parts are equal in difficulty and feature a variety of keys; styles; meters; and tempos. Titles:* Grand Celebration March * The Keepsake * Luck o the Irish * Plymouth Pride * Tango"These are pieces to appeal to all ages. The complete series contains a wealth of collaborative musical experience and could well provide colorful material for an entire recital on its own." --Clavier Companion
